A U.S. court of appeals on Oct. 3 granted Echostar Communications Corp.’s request to stay a permanent injunction aiming to bar the company from selling digital video recorders after it lost a patent infringement claim filed by Tivo in April.
“We are pleased the federal court found that Echostar has a ‘substantial case on the merits’ and blocked the Texas decision for the duration of the appeal… and we look forward to complete vindication of our position,” Echostar said in a release.
The company added “our customers will not be disrupted and all of our DVR models will continue to be available through the Echostar distribution system.”
